Most makers advise changing the batteries in battery-operated carbon monoxide detectors a minimum of annually. If you listen to your detector beeping or chirping, replace the batteries promptly.

Most CO detectors which are standalone have battery backups which happen to be a very important feature to obtain. A standalone CO detector is surprisingly easy to install nonetheless it a single goes off, it will likely not cause the Many others.

Carbon monoxide detectors seem an alarm after they sense a specific amount of carbon monoxide inside the air after a while. Differing types of alarms are activated by differing types of sensors.

Carbon monoxide detectors absolutely are a whole lot like smoke detectors, but in place of searching for indications of fire, they detect amounts of carbon monoxide. Dependant upon the manufacturer, detectors work in one of 3 ways: that has a biomimetic sensor, metal oxide semiconductor, or electrochemical sensor.
